In this study, using the words of both the land agent, William Rochfort (1847– 1940), and the tenants on the Lismore (O’ Callaghan) estate in Counties Cork, Limerick and Tipperary, the land agent– tenant relationship between 1891 and 1902 is explored. The techniques employed by Rochfort to investigate the personal circumstances of his tenants, his treatment of them and his ability to occasionally provide discreet assistance to those in need are all examined.
